Another game ending with a bitter taste for Inter where miraculous saves were mixed with imprecision in front of goal and, penalty for Inter not given. This is what Walter Mazzarri had to say to Sky: “Are you talking about unfair episodes? For us, they occur throughout the entire season. We hope to be able to shoot once and score. Six goals in the last eight home games? But have you seen how manu chances we have created during those games? It is a strange season. If our luck doesn’t change during the last games, this season is like that. I didn’t like the first half, let’s be clear: they pressured us and did it well, I know Guidolin. Then we deserved more in the second half: from the 60th minute and onwards we should have scored two or three goals. It is a normal match scenario, first you struggle, you exhaust your opponents and then you win. But for us, the ball never finds the net. At some times we were clumsy, but there seems to be something here that we cannot control. Missed chances in front of an empty net.. There is nothing wrong with the team, we are organised, concede very little and create a l0t. That is how we will have to think this season while we try to take as many points as possible until the end”.
How can the improvement after half time be explained? “They man-marked every player over the whole pitch, if then no one manages to get past their player it will be difficult. We needed to score from one of the many crosses from the wings”.
Was Guarin bad today? “I wanted to create a two-on-one situation with Jonathan and Alvarez. It took a while for Udinese to figure that out and we did well. In the first half, they were well prepared for what we wanted to do. This is normal. Hernanes played further back and this gave us an advantage. Our play was good, we just lacked a goal. You can’t expect to win 4-0 against Udinese: the important thing for me is to win and I believe we deserved to, just like we did against Atalanta”.
Is there a need for a striker with more experience than Icardi? ” This season I must make players grow and make sure they play well. I must make sure that the players who are still not used to playing here understand what it means to play for Inter. In June the decisions will be made, right now everyone is still being evaluated. I have said what I think and I will say it again. Everything to make sure my second season gets of to the best possible start”.
